Charming Detached Bungalow with Field Views – Tilney St Lawrence, Norfolk
Tucked away in the peaceful village of Tilney St Lawrence, this much-loved three-bedroom detached bungalow offers a rare combination of space, privacy and untapped potential. Built in the early 1960s and held within the same family since new, it is a home that has been genuinely cherished. Now offered with no onward chain, it presents a compelling opportunity for a new owner to reimagine and enhance a solid, well-positioned property in a beautiful rural setting.
While the interior would benefit from modernisation, this is precisely where the home’s real appeal lies. Rather than inheriting someone else’s design choices, buyers have the opportunity to shape the property around their own lifestyle. The existing footprint lends itself naturally to reconfiguration, whether that means creating an open-plan kitchen and dining space that embraces the garden views, designing a principal bedroom suite with en-suite facilities, or improving energy efficiency with updated systems and insulation.
From the moment you arrive, the sense of space is clear. The bungalow sits on a generous plot with ample parking to the front and a detached garage, providing not only practical storage and workshop options but also flexibility for those considering a home office or creative studio. The south-facing rear garden is a particular highlight, opening out towards uninterrupted field views. Bathed in sunlight throughout the day, this outdoor space feels both expansive and private, an ideal backdrop for relaxed mornings, long summer evenings, or a thoughtfully landscaped redesign.
Inside, the proportions are refreshingly generous. The 21ft 7in dual-aspect lounge is filled with natural light, creating a warm and welcoming central living space. Three well-sized bedrooms offer comfortable accommodation, while the garden room or boot room provides a practical transition between indoors and out, perfect for countryside living. A wet room, oil central heating and double glazing ensure the property already has a solid functional foundation.
The generous plot further enhances the potential. Subject to the necessary permissions, there may be scope for extension to the side or rear, allowing the home to grow alongside changing needs. The garden itself invites creativity, whether through contemporary landscaping, outdoor entertaining areas, or even the addition of a garden studio to take full advantage of the peaceful surroundings.
One of the property’s greatest strengths is its balance between rural tranquillity and everyday convenience. Despite its countryside outlook, the village offers a local shop, pub and primary school within easy reach, providing the comfort of community without sacrificing space or privacy.
